The Brazil superstar will miss both legs of PSG’s round of 16 tie with Manchester United in the Champions League.
French champions Paris Saint-Germain made the news official through a press release on their website.
“After consultation with world-renowned medical experts, the decision has been made for Neymar to receive ‘conservative treatment’ for his latest metatarsal injury. The player has agreed & is now expected to be fit again in 10 weeks.”
This will be a huge blow for the capital club, who would now need to reach the semifinals Europe’s elite club competition if Neymar is to take any further part this season.
